    I think it was close to $300 to ship mine UPS ground from Cali to FL, which sucked because I asked AK to ship it UPS Freight which would have be 3 times cheaper, so all that work to save money and they messed it up and on top of that it still got damaged by UPS. Best bet would be Greyhound Bus or a LTL Freight carrier, dont bother with Fedex, or UPS ground, youll get killed on shipping
